Coastal Carolina University Scholarship of Teaching and Learning Grant
January 1, 2007 to January 1, 2008
Coastal Carolina University
Awarded $1500.00 from the Center for Teaching and Learning at Coastal Carolina University. The project title was: “A writing component for the second-semester physical chemistry curriculum”. A writing component was introduced to the second-semester, physical chemistry course involving ethical issues that students might face in their careers. Case studies introduced included concerns over industry-funded research and the behavior of scientists when drawn into involvement with weapons of mass destruction. Students were asked to read additional material, to write six short essays on ethical issues and a final paper on an ethical topic in chemistry. Student feedback on the component was studied to determine: To what extent did the introduction of scientific history, in an undergraduate physical chemistry course change their attitudes and perceptions on atomic weaponry and scientific ethical issues? To what extent did the student’s writing improve, in non-laboratory essays, with the introduction of ethical, historical and scientific issues?
